Certain system apps/apks require different versions depending on your ROM. If you're trying to install a Stock or TW apk on AOKP or something different you will have issues. My first post never said these apks were ported and usable on all ROMs.
The purpose of this thread is to have a single location for APKs...TW/AOKP/Jelly Bean/ ICS/ etc. Many devs debloat or remove certain APKs that users want...if that happens they should be able find them here. Or, if they want to try certain APKs from other ROMs they can do that as well. As stated in my OP, system apps are 'sensitive' and you may have issues when using them across different ROMs or they may not work at all.

    Instructions for Flashing APK's


    **Most APK's are just like any other app. You download and install it like any other app.

    Some APK's are system apps (Email, Exchange, Messages, any app that can't be deleted without using TiBu). For these APK's you will need to:

    DO A NANDROID BACKUP or backup your phone however you see fit. If you fail to do this and something goes wrong, please don't start trolling this thread.

    1. Download the APK
    2. Use a Root Explorer and move the downloaded APK to your system/app folder
    3. Reboot in to Recovery
    4. Wipe Cache Partition and Dalvik Cache (Dalvik Cache is located under 'Advanced')
    5. Reboot Phone and Enjoy

    *NOTE: If you have any permission issues with system APK's or Moving them to the system/app folder you may need to change their permissions. To do this, open a root explorer and navigate to the system/app folder and find the APK you moved there. Check the permissions and make sure they are set to rw-r--r--. If you have any other issues try wiping dalvik cache again and rebooting your phone.

    Remove 'AccuWeather.com ' logo from LockScreen.

    To do this you need to modify your framework-res.apk.Navigate to res\drawable-xhdpi and find the .png labled 'keyguard_lockscreen_ic_weather_logo.png'. I have attached the image you can download and move to this folder.

    Instructions:
    1. Download this .png
    2. Use a root explorer (ES File Explorer or Root Browser Lite), Copy the .png you downloaded above and Navigate to your system folder
    3. Once in system folder, navigate to system/framework/framework-res.apk
    4. Open framework-res.apk and navigate to res/drawable-xhdpi
    5. Paste the .png into this folder (overwite the image if prompted).
    6. Restart your phone, and the accuweather logo should be gone. Enjoy
